[PATCH] video/logo: Make logo data const again

As gcc-4.1 is no longer supported, the logo data can be made const
again. Hence revert commit 15e3252464432a29 ("fbdev: work around old
compiler bug").

drivers/video/logo/pnmtologo.c | 4 ++--
1 file changed, 2 insertions(+), 2 deletions(-)
diff --git a/drivers/video/logo/pnmtologo.c b/drivers/video/logo/pnmtologo.c
index 8080c4d9c4a23fbb..28d9f0b907a99a05 100644
--- a/drivers/video/logo/pnmtologo.c
+++ b/drivers/video/logo/pnmtologo.c
@@ -238,7 +238,7 @@ static void write_header(void)
fprintf(out, " * Linux logo %s\n", logoname);
fputs(" */\n\n", out);
fputs("#include <linux/linux_logo.h>\n\n", out);
- fprintf(out, "static unsigned char %s_data[] __initdata = {\n",
+ fprintf(out, "static const unsigned char %s_data[] __initconst = {\n",
logoname);
}
@@ -375,7 +375,7 @@ static void write_logo_clut224(void)
fputs("\n};\n\n", out);
/* write logo clut */
- fprintf(out, "static unsigned char %s_clut[] __initdata = {\n",
+ fprintf(out, "static const unsigned char %s_clut[] __initconst = {\n",
logoname);
write_hex_cnt = 0;
for (i = 0; i < logo_clutsize; i++) {
